of Medicinal Sand Dune Plant Species Ipomoea Pes-caprae (L.) R. Br.]]>ThirunavukkarasuP. RamanathanT. UmamaheshwariG. ManigandanV. DineshP. 1201491Ipomoea pes-caprae is a sand dune plant commonly used as folklore medicine
for fisherman communities based on the traditional knowledge. Little information
is available on the feasibility of applying micropropagation techniques for
production of dune and marsh species. The main aim of this study is to increase
the callus induction and shoot generation of sand dune plant Ipomoea pes-caprae
with easily available low cost natural materials. Coconut water is the rich
source of carbohydrate and other nutrients which enhance callus and plant regeneration.
In our present study, we tried different type of MS medium (Full and half strength)
with coconut water at three different percentage (10, 15, 20%) and different
concentration of plant growth regulators for callus induction and shoot regeneration.
Well-developed callus inoculated in full and half strength MS medium with different
concentration of CW and plant growth regulators. The best results were accomplished
with half strength MS medium with 15% coconut water and with 2, 4-D and IAA
0.7 mg L-1 concentration which shows better callus induction and
shoot regeneration. Young shoot and root developed plants transferred to green
house and then followed to soil.]]>Agoramoorthy, G., F.A. Chen, V. Venkatesalu, D.H. Kuo and P.C. Shea,20082013111322Arti, P., R.D. Devi and U.R. Murty,1994Sorghum bicolor (L.)
